The Forenoon (Al-Duhaa)
11 verses, revealed in Mecca after Dawn (Al-Fajr) before Cooling the Temper (Al-Sharrhh)
In the name of Allah, the Merciful, the Compassionate
By the forenoon (after sun-rise); 1 And by the night when it is stillest, 2 Thy Lord hath not forsaken thee nor doth He hate thee, 3 and the Last shall be better for thee than the First. 4 Verily your Lord will soon give you so amply that you will be well-pleased. 5 Did He not find you an orphan and give you shelter? 6 And find you lost (that is, unrecognized by men) and guide (them to you)? 7 And did He not find you in need and make you rich? 8 Wherefore as to the orphan, be thou not unto him overbearing. 9 And do not drive the beggar away, 10 and proclaim the bounty of your Lord. 11
Almighty God's Truth.
End of Surah: The Forenoon (Al-Duhaa). Sent down in Mecca after Dawn (Al-Fajr) before Cooling the Temper (Al-Sharrhh)
